Ramallah – March 24, 2026 – The Customs Police, during a routine patrol in Hebron Governorate on Tuesday, seized a vehicle containing packages with approximately 100 packages of medications lacking the necessary licenses from the relevant authorities, in addition to sexual stimulants banned from sale in the Palestinian market due to the risk they pose to public health and safety.
The seized items were impounded pending the arrival of representatives from the Ministry of Health to complete the required legal procedures.
